Chapter 19
"You're drunk," Shen Xing said calmly.
Inside, he was screaming. Was Venti really drunk or just pretending? How could he still remember this? Would it never end?
"You're not the Anemo Archon. The Anemo Archon wouldn't look like you. Stop talking, or we'll get arrested."
Shen Xing emphasized the 'Anemo Archon' part.
"I am!" Venti protested, aggrieved.
"No, you're not."
"I really am!!"
"Stop dreaming."
Diluc: "..."
Holding a bottle and a bowl, Diluc didn't spare them another glance, continuing to clean up.
But he was still drawn into the conversation.
Venti had already stood up, his braid brushing against his cheek, his eyes even more glazed. In an irrefutable tone, he demanded Diluc's confirmation, looking at him. "Master Diluc knows. Tell him I'm the Anemo Archon!"
Diluc: "..." What kind of madness was this?
Why suddenly reveal his identity? Didn't Venti always want to keep his identity as the Anemo Archon a secret?
But now, it seemed he wanted to prove it to the young man.
Shen Xing, feeling a headache, also stood up. Under Diluc's impassive gaze, he repeated his earlier tactic, covering Venti's mouth. Venti mumbled a few times, his eyes accusing, as if blaming Shen Xing for not letting him speak.
"He's drunk and talking nonsense. Master Diluc, don't believe him," Shen Xing said, putting Venti's hat back on and half-supporting, half-carrying him out of the tavern.
The tavern fell silent as they left.
Diluc: ?
Outside, the moon hung bright in the sky, and it was quiet. Every household had long since closed their doors for the night.
Was he really drunk or just pretending?
The question floated in Shen Xing's mind.
He found it hard to believe that Venti, a god, couldn't handle his liquor better than a human. Watching the seemingly unconscious Venti leaning against him, Shen Xing nudged him, trying to make him stand up straight.
"Venti, where do you live? I'll take you home."
Venti, who had just stood up straight, leaned back against him. Shen Xing, feeling a bit wobbly, observed Venti's face, suspecting he was being scammed.
Was he going to get busted?
No way! He had just said he liked the Anemo Archon. This guy couldn't possibly take it seriously and cling to him!
Shen Xing didn't think he had that much charm. I mean, he's an Anemo Archon. Surely he had plenty of admirers, right?!
Was he overthinking it? Shen Xing wasn't sure. What was Venti trying to do?
Watching Venti, who had his eyes closed and seemed completely out of it, Shen Xing asked him again, but Venti didn't respond at all.
Shen Xing: "..."
If this continued, he wouldn't be able to hold back!
Shen Xing reached out and pinched Venti's cheek.
It felt nice, but Venti didn't react.
"..."
He gave up.
So, was he being conned?
The money he had brought was originally quite sufficient, but he had spent it all tonight. He didn't even have enough Mora left to rent another room. Most of his remaining money was stored in a bank in Liyue.
Oh well, he could make do for one night.
After all, he planned to leave tomorrow. He had wanted to write his manuscript tonight, but that was out of the question now.
With his plans disrupted, Shen Xing gave the bed to Venti and sat, somewhat pitifully, on the room's only piece of furniture—a chair.
He planned to sit until morning.
He hadn't been sitting long when a breeze blew in through the open window, jolting the drowsy Shen Xing awake.
He got up, closed the window, and resumed his nap, resting his chin on his hand.
When he opened his eyes again, he found himself in a different place, surrounded by nothing tangible. Above him stretched an endless starry sky, and beneath his feet was a mist like white clouds.
Where was this?
